What affects the price

The final bill for septic work depends on a few practical details. First, the size of your tank and how long it has been since the last pump-out matter; older or neglected systems often require more labor to clear. Accessibility also plays a role, as tanks buried deep or under landscaping take longer to reach. If you have an emergency blockage or require repairs to baffles or risers, those add to the total. Summer often means more houseguests and increased water usage, which puts a heavier load on your septic system. With more laundry and showers, solids can accumulate faster than usual. Keep an eye on your lawn for soggy patches or unusually lush grass, which can be signs of a stressed system. A quick mid-season check helps ensure everything flows smoothly.

What is the purpose of a septic tank?

A septic tank serves as the primary component of an onsite wastewater treatment system for homes not on city sewers. It separates solids from liquids, allowing solids to settle into sludge. Bacteria in the tank begin to break down the waste. The liquid effluent then flows to a drain field for further treatment in the soil.

How long do septic tanks usually last?

With regular maintenance, including periodic pumping, septic tanks can typically last 20 to 30 years or even longer. Neglecting maintenance can lead to premature system failure and expensive repairs. Proper care is crucial for maximizing the lifespan of your septic system in Phoenix.

How often do septic tanks need to be emptied?

Septic tanks generally require pumping every 3 to 5 years. This frequency can be adjusted based on the number of people in the household and their water usage habits in Phoenix. A professional inspection can help determine the optimal schedule for your specific system.
